Standard 2, Strand B

Figure A above is the original. Figure 2A is an expansion of A from the origin by a factor of 2.

  • Draw a similar figure with a magnitude of ½ A.
  • Draw figure -A by multiplying the coordinates of points on A by a negative 1 (the multiplication by negatives reverses directions).
  • Give the coordinates of the vertices of rectangle -A.
Rationale:

A figure similar to A with a magnitude of ½ A would have dimensions 1 unit by 2 units. The coordinates of figure A are (2, 2), (2, 4), (6, 4), and (6, 2). If the coordinates are multiplied by -1, the resulting figure, -A, would have coordinates (-2, -2), (-2, -4), (-6, -4), and (-6, -2).
